Rampancy is a robot-themed monsterpack for GZDoom, designed for maximum compatibility with weapon mods and mapsets.

  • -= DESCRIPTION =-
An AI supercomputer becomes sentient and achieves rampancy, breaking free of human control and taking control over a huge amount of robotic military forces. You must fight your way through the mechanical legions, reach the AI's core, and destroy it before it is too late!
  • There are no hitscan attacks, all bullets from robots are projectiles.
    There is no infighting at all, but all enemies can injure each other no matter their type.
    Damage is semi-static. All damage varies by 2, giving values like 13-17 damage.
    Projectiles are faster than vanilla Doom, but do far less damage due to low values and minimal randomization.
    Robots that fire physical projectiles have limited ammo, exhausting that ammo will force them to either rely on other attacks or power down.
    Enemies set to Ambush in maps will have different behaviour, usually lying in wait ready to attack.
    Many menu options to customize things like item drops or cosmetic options.
    A difficulty option in addition to normal Doom skill levels, which gives robots more dangerous behaviour or abilities.
    A wider variety of enemies than standard Doom, but with no randomized spawns whatsoever.
